1. Introduction of New Biodegradable Materials
Recent innovations in materials have enhanced the eco-friendly attributes of water soluble bags. Manufacturers are moving beyond conventional polyvinyl alcohol (PVOH) to explore alternative biodegradable materials such as seaweed, corn starch, and other plant-based polymers. These materials dissolve faster and leave no harmful residue, addressing the concerns of microplastic pollution while maintaining the strength and utility of water soluble bags.

3. Increased Customization and Versatility
Customization is another key trend driving the growth of the water soluble bag market. Manufacturers are now offering a range of customizable options, including different sizes, shapes, and dissolution times, to meet the specific needs of various applications. For instance, bags designed for agricultural use may dissolve at a different rate than those used for packaging personal care products, allowing companies to tailor the performance of their packaging based on industry requirements.

5. Water Soluble Films for Complex Applications
Water soluble films are being developed to cater to more complex applications, such as controlled release packaging in the pharmaceutical and agricultural industries. These films allow for the gradual release of active ingredients, improving the efficiency and effectiveness of products. In pharmaceuticals, for example, water soluble bags can encapsulate medications, ensuring they dissolve at the right time and in the right conditions, which enhances patient safety and treatment outcomes.

7. Developments in Packaging for Hazardous Materials
Another area of innovation in the water soluble bag market is the development of packaging for hazardous materials, such as chemicals and agrochemicals. Water soluble bags designed for safe transportation and disposal of hazardous substances ensure that the contents are contained in an environmentally friendly manner. These bags dissolve safely in water, eliminating the need for costly waste disposal methods and reducing the environmental impact of hazardous materials.
